I recently purchased two items from blackberry app world using my phone.
Later that day, I recieved an email saying both payments have failed so I logged onto paypal and paid for both application manually. (as email asked me to do so)
However, i was looking through my online banking today, and found thatI have been charged twice for both items, meaning I have overpaid by £5.58
I cannot find any contact details regarding this issue, so any help would be greatly appreciated!

I contacted paypal, and they told me that even though they sent me an email saying the transaction failed (and told me to pay manually), I should have ignored it since I had both direct debit and my account details on their site so when one method failed, they charged me using another method *eyes rolling*
Of course, I just followed what the email told me to do, so I paid manually. and this is why I ended up paying twice.
Paypal told me to contact blackberry for refund, but as mentioned previously, there is no approprotae contact details for this issue.
I have already rang 01753 667000 but they told me that they are not the right people to talk to...
